Four people, including KSU unit president Safna, were injured in a scuffle at SFI activists at Thiruvananthapuram Law College. It is clear from the scenes that Safna was bent over and beaten when she fell to the ground. KSU alleged that the police were spectators despite giving information about the attackers. Police have registered a case against both the groups on various complaints.

The student clash at the Law College took place at around 8 last night. Four students, including KSU unit president Safna, are undergoing treatment at the medical college. Safna said the provocation was due to the victory of KSU candidates in the elections. It is alleged that SFI activists broke into the house where the students were staying.

Safna said there had been attacks by SFI activists in the past and no action had been taken after she complained to the college authorities. Youth Con. President Shafi Parampil and KSU President KM Abhijit visited the injured workers at the Medical College. Police have registered a case against eight SFIs on the complaint of KSU workers. A case has also been registered against KSU workers in a complaint filed by SFIs.
